Alessandro “Alex” Del Piero, Ufficiale OMRI is an Italian former professional footballer who mainly played as a deep-lying forward, although he was capable of playing in several offensive positions. Since 2015, he has worked as a pundit for Sky Sport Italia.

About
Italian forward whose lengthy career with Juventus from 1993 until 2012 garnered many records and recognitions; played for the Italian national team from 1995 to 2008, winning a World Cup Championship with the team in 2006, and joined Sydney FC in 2012. He retired in 2015.
Before Fame
His youth career was spent with San Vendemiano from 1982 until 1988, Padova from 1988 until 1993, and Juventus from 1993 until 1994.
Knowledge Base
During his 19-year career with Juventus F.C., he broke the club records for both goals and appearances.
He married Sonia Amoruso in 2005. They have three children: Tobias, Dorotea, and Sasha.
He received many honors during his career, including being selected for the FIFA 100, Pele s list of the 125 greatest living footballers.
